Output 63ec83a503472f88648d73e4c2da86374343494324ee6724c35cd41990a16143:3

value
77626041
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 befb43c8068ab32f2854e6f3dd65f75803c86dfa OP_EQUALVERIFY OP_CHECKSIG
address
1JQpPdYjo1APhiV8yQcPhSMzgFfJKys89X
transaction
63ec83a503472f88648d73e4c2da86374343494324ee6724c35cd41990a16143
confirmations
554500
spent
true